How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outlying Johnson County KS?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Outlying Johnson County KS Studio Apartments | $1,433 | $699 | $8,100 |
Outlying Johnson County KS 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,685 | $375 | $10,000+ |
Outlying Johnson County KS 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,109 | $818 | $9,992 |
Outlying Johnson County KS 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,541 | $937 | $10,000+ |
Outlying Johnson County KS 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,816 | $1,955 | $6,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Outlying Johnson County KS Apartments
What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Outlying Johnson County KS?
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Outlying Johnson County KS is at 40th Street listed at $600.
How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Outlying Johnson County KS Apartment?
The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Outlying Johnson County KS is $1,446.
What is the largest Utilities Included Outlying Johnson County KS Apartment for rent?
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Outlying Johnson County KS is a 2,657 square feet unit starting from $3,513 at The Courts at Stonebridge.
What is the average size for Outlying Johnson County KS Utilities Included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Outlying Johnson County KS is currently at 830 sq ft.
